About me
I'm a licensed therapist in Texas with a passion for supporting clients through life's most challenging moments. I work with children, teens and adults.
My experience spans a wide range of concerns, including depression, anxiety, stress, relationship difficulties, parenting challenges, and anger management. I'm particularly skilled at helping clients navigate trauma, grief, and major life transitions—whether that's divorce, career changes, or midlife questions about purpose and direction.
I specialize in supporting clients with complex emotional patterns, including codependency, attachment issues, self-harm, and the aftermath of domestic violence. In addition I would with clients that have or are facing workplace challenges.
My approach is grounded in compassion and practical support. I believe therapy works best when we collaborate openly, building understanding and developing tools that help you move forward with greater clarity and self-compassion. Whether you're working through grief, rebuilding after loss, or simply seeking to understand yourself more deeply, I'm here to walk alongside you with genuine care and respect.
